Svein Stølen (born 2 March 1960) is a Norwegian chemist.

He was born in Fredrikstad. He graduated as cand.scient. in 1985 and as dr.scient. in 1988, and was appointed professor in chemistry from 1996.[1] His research interests have focused on structure and properties of inorganic compounds.[1] He was elected as the Rector of the University of Oslo for the period 2017 to 2021.[1][2]
